product trainer

  • Conducts new hire product training classes employing the adult learning techniques
  • Conducts skill refreshers or coach-huddle courses, client updates training of the program as directed by the Training Manager 
  • Creates a safe learning environment for new hire employees
  • Ensures compliance with the training schedule. Reports any delay in training timelines 
  • Accomplishes daily training reports and other pertinent reports and deliverables required by the Training Manager and Clients
  • Participates in any required management/ training meetings, and fully supports all company activities or programs
  • Adapt teaching methods and instructional materials to meet learners varying needs, abilities and interests

How to include soft skills in your resume:

Soft skills are non-technical skills that relate to how you work and that can be used in any job. Including soft skills such as time management, creative thinking, teamwork, and conflict resolution demonstrate your problem-solving abilities and show that you navigate challenges and changes in the workplace efficiently.
